Sudden Positive News
Today, a major news broke: SOL spot ETF had a net inflow of 46.34 million dollars in one week, and it has already seen three consecutive weeks of net inflow! Among them, Bitwise's SOL ETF attracted 33.97 million dollars, and Grayscale GSOL also saw an inflow of 12.37 million dollars.
